Practical Examples of IP CIDR Calculator

Example 1: Home Network Setup

  • IP Address: 192.168.1.10
  • CIDR: /24

Results:

  • Network: 192.168.1.0
  • Broadcast: 192.168.1.255
  • Usable Hosts: 254

This setup is commonly used in home Wi-Fi routers where multiple devices connect to a single network.


Example 2: Office Network Planning

  • IP Address: 10.0.0.25
  • CIDR: /16

Results:

  • Network: 10.0.0.0
  • Broadcast: 10.0.255.255
  • Usable Hosts: 65,534

Large organizations use this configuration to manage hundreds or thousands of devices efficiently.

Why CIDR is Important in Networking

CIDR revolutionized how IP addresses are assigned and managed. Before CIDR, networks were divided into fixed classes (A, B, C), which often wasted IP addresses.

With CIDR:

  • IP allocation becomes flexible
  • Network design is more efficient
  • Routing tables are reduced in size
  • Better scalability is achieved

This makes CIDR a foundation of modern internet architecture.

2. What does CIDR mean?

CIDR stands for Classless Inter-Domain Routing, a method of IP allocation.

3. Why is subnetting important?

Subnetting helps divide large networks into smaller, manageable sections.

4. Can I use this tool for IPv6?

No, this calculator is designed for IPv4 addresses only.

5. What is a subnet mask?

It defines which part of an IP address belongs to the network and which part belongs to hosts.

6. What is the maximum CIDR value?

The maximum CIDR value is /32, which represents a single IP address.

7. How many usable hosts are in a /24 network?

A /24 network provides 254 usable hosts.
